Actually, when Fang Qing saw the white mold growing on those aluminum pots, he immediately thought of a chemical reaction he had learned in junior high school.

When mercury is dropped onto some reactive metals, such as the surface of aluminum, it will quickly destroy the internal structure of the aluminum and form aluminum amalgam.

Aluminum amalgam is a nearly liquid alloy.

Simply put, mercury can directly "eat" aluminum.

When aluminum amalgam reacts with oxygen in the air, it expands in volume and forms aluminum oxide.

The aluminum oxide formed by this aluminum amalgam has a surface that looks like food that has been left out for a long time and has grown mold.

This fuzz is called aluminum rust, also known as white hair.

Aluminum amalgam forms aluminum oxide, which releases heat over a large area.

So when Fang Qing entered the cooking room, he found that the temperature inside was much higher, which further confirmed his suspicions.

To prevent mercury from "eating up" aluminum...

The only way to remove excess mercury is to use sulfur powder or zinc powder to absorb it.
